HER Number:MDV107159
Name:Holbeton Boer War Memorial Plaques

Summary

Two brass plaqes in memory of five men of the parish who died in the Boer War.

Full description

Walls, S., 2010, The Materiality of Remembrance: Twentieth Century War Memorials in Devon, 110; Figure 5.6e-f; HOL03, HOL05 (Post-Graduate Thesis). SDV355902.

Large brass plaque with Inscription: ERECTED BY THE INHABITANTS OF HOLBETON/ IN MEMORY OF THOSE FROM THIS PARISH/WHO FELL IN ACTION OR DIED FROM WOUNDS AND/SICKNESS IN THE SOUTH AFRICAN WAR/1899 - 1902. This is followed by the five names and regiments of the casualties.
There is also a separate one to one of the casualties erected by his comrades.


Ordnance Survey, 2014, MasterMap (Cartographic). SDV355681.


Imperial War Museum, 2014, War Memorials Archive, 25584 (Website). SDV356253.

Wall-mounted brass plaque with incised black and red lettering and a decorative border.
Inscription: IN MEMORY OF/ A DEAR FRIEND AND GALLANT COMRADE/ ALEXANDER RICHARD MILDMAY/ CAPTAIN KING'S ROYAL RIFLES/ WHO FELL IN ACTION AT BLOOD RIVER POORT/ SOUTH AFRICA, 17TH SEPT 1901,/ AGED 28 YEARS/ ERECTED BY HIS COMRADES IN GOUGH'S M.I./ WITH WHOM HE SERVED FOR NEARLY 2 YEARS
